Description

This groundbreaking book reveals the 6 Key Components that all Championship Cultures have in common based on Jeff Janssen's work with over 25 NCAA National Championship and Final Four programs at Michigan, North Carolina, Stanford, Arizona, Notre Dame, Illinois, LSU, and Arkansas.
Discover the 8 Kinds of Cultures and exactly which one is best for your team. Learn how to build a winning Culture of Commitment, Accountability, and Ownership in your program with Jeff s practical and proven 10-Step Blueprint for Building and Sustaining a Championship Culture!
You ll learn how to:

- create a winning Culture of Commitment, Accountability, and Ownership in your program

- establish high Standards of Behavior that will hold people accountable

- develop a winning culture using the Six Key Components of Championship Cultures

- implement 17 Critical Cultural Systems that will define and drive your Championship Culture

- create a highly desirable culture that attracts high level talent and quality athletes and staff

- build a highly respected program that stands the test of time
